Moses Simon Shines as He Makes Ligue 1 Team of the Week

Super Eagles and Paris FC winger, Moses Simon, has been named in the French Ligue 1 Team of the Week following his outstanding performance in his team’s 1-0 away victory over AS Monaco at the weekend.

Simon was the standout performer for Paris FC, scoring the decisive goal that earned his side all three points against a resilient Monaco team. The Nigerian international capitalised on a defensive lapse midway through the second half, slotting home confidently to seal the win.

Beyond the goal, Simon was a constant menace down the flanks, using his pace, agility, and creativity to stretch Monaco’s defence and create several scoring opportunities for his teammates. His relentless energy and tactical discipline also earned him praise from analysts and fans alike.

The 29-year-old has been in fine form since the start of the season, contributing crucial goals and assists that have propelled Paris FC into the top half of the Ligue 1 table. His consistency has also strengthened his reputation as one of Nigeria’s most reliable wingers in European football.

Simon’s inclusion in the Ligue 1 Team of the Week further underscores his growing influence at Paris FC, where he joined earlier in the season. His performances are also being closely watched by Super Eagles head coach, Finidi George, as Nigeria prepares for upcoming international fixtures.

With Paris FC set to face Olympique Lyon in their next league match, Simon will be looking to maintain his impressive form and continue his contribution to the team’s push for a European qualification spot.
